Position: Anesthesiology - Cardiac Physician |
Description: Position Overview
A leading academic medical center in Georgia is seeking a fellowship-trained Critical Care Anesthesiologist with expertise in adult cardiac intensive care. This position offers the opportunity to practice high-acuity medicine in a Cardiovascular ICU (CVICU) and Surgical ICU (SICU) while engaging in research, teaching, and program development within a nationally recognized academic department.
This role is ideal for anesthesiologists who value:
- High-acuity, team-based ICU care
- Predictable scheduling with protected downtime
- Academic engagement with residents and fellows
- Opportunities for supplemental OR-based compensation
Key Responsibilities
- Provide comprehensive critical care in 18-bed CVICU and 12-bed SICU
- Manage complex post-cardiac surgery patients: CABG, valve procedures, adult congenital cases, post-heart transplant
- Utilize advanced support including ECMO, VAD, and invasive hemodynamic monitoring
- Perform procedures such as central/arterial line placement, TEE (if trained), bronchoscopy, and advanced airway management
- Collaborate with a multidisciplinary team to standardize perioperative cardiac critical care protocols
Academic & Teaching Opportunities
- Mentor anesthesiology residents, critical care fellows, and APPs
- Participate in didactics, case-based teaching, and simulation training
- Contribute to research and quality improvement initiatives
Schedule & Lifestyle
- Week 1: 7 consecutive 12-hour ICU shifts (day or night)
- Week 2: Protected off week
- Weeks 3 & 4: OR coverage (M-F, 7a-5p) with additional OR shifts available for income
- Predictable downtime ensures work-life balance
Compensation & Benefits
- Minimum Base Salary: $520,000 (for cardiac trained) + incentive bonus
- $40,000 sign-on bonus + $10,000 relocation allowance
- 56 paid days off annually: 21 vacation, 12 sick, 10 CME, 13 holidays
- CME allowance: $5,000
- Faculty development funds for dues, licenses, and subscriptions
- Malpractice coverage with state tort reform protections
- Full health, dental, vision, disability, and life insurance (effective Day 1)
- Retirement and pension plan options (403b & 457b)
Qualifications
Required:
- ABA Board Certified/Eligible in Anesthesiology
- Fellowship training in Critical Care Medicine
Preferred:
- Cardiac Anesthesia fellowship or equivalent experience
- Proficiency in advanced TEE (preferred, not required)
- Experience in academic teaching/mentorship
